Nick Xenophon signals support for tax cuts in exchange for emissions intensity scheme

Senator criticises Coalition for abandoning intensity scheme for electricity once championed by Malcolm Turnbull

The key crossbench senator Nick Xenophon has signalled publicly to the Turnbull government he will look at cutting tax for big companies if the government guarantees it will implement a bipartisan emissions intensity trading scheme in the electricity sector.

The NXT leader has been saying for months he is not inclined to support tax cuts for business with annual turnover of more than $10m but, on Monday, suggested he would come to the table if the government made a concrete offer on energy policy.
